North Greene entered Thanksgiving break with an undefeated 4-0 record by beating Washburn 51-23 on Tuesday night inside of Jerome Woolsey Gymnasium. The Lady Huskies were outstanding in the first quarter and held Washburn without a field goal and rode that hot start to the finish to leave the court happy with a win.
“Just an overall good night. We get a little break now for Thanksgiving, so I’m very happy with the outcome,” Head Coach James Buchanan stated.
Tralyn Southerland led the way with a game-high 14 points and Cadie McDevitt’s trio of triples helped her follow behind Southerland with 11 points.
Both players were a key reason in the Lady Huskies first quarter dominance and helped North Greene reach a 12-0 lead only three minutes into the game. Southerland started with a steal and a layup only seconds into the contest. McDevitt stole a pass next and scored five quick points with a tough layup and then a second-chance three. She drained a second three-point bucket next to go up 12-0. Washburn made a free throw with 4:46 remaining in the first.
Senior Ella Head landed a three and Eva Leonard sank a long two-point shot to end the first quarter leading 19-1.
North Greene fired off on all cylinders in the first, but slowed down in the final three quarters and outscored Washburn 32-22 in the remainder.
“We had a great first quarter. We scored 19 and the rest of the game just felt like we weren’t in much of a rhythm,” Buchanan mentioned.
He praised Washburn for their resilience and commented on the quality of their team. “People see a score and think, ‘well they can’t play’, you watch and see how many games they win this year. That’s a good team. That’s a quality team.”
Ebony Hill banked in a runner for Washburn’s first field goal with 4:04 left in the second quarter. North Greene led 21-4 before Head and Leonard each drained a triple before the half to send both teams into the break with North Greene on top 27-7.
Southerland turned the heat up in the third quarter and scored six of North Greene’s first eight points on a trio of layups. McDevitt landed her third and final three-point bomb to lead the Lady Huskies into the fourth leading 38-13.
Eva Leonard scored North Greene’s seventh three-point field goal to lead 43-17 and end the starters day on the hardwood. Kinlea Eastep led the fourth quarter charge with six points off the bench.
The Lady Huskies finished the afternoon with a 51-23 win over region rival Washburn to improve to 4-0 and as Coach James Buchanan says, “Turkey tastes better when you’re undefeated.”
Southerland scored 14, McDevitt scored 11, Leonard scored eight, and Head scored six.
North Greene will not participate in a Thanksgiving Tournament this season and will take the court next on Tuesday at Chuckey-Doak High School with a date against the Lady Black Knights.
